Milk packaging strongly influences the environmental footprint of the dairy supply chain Despite extensive research on milk production, the life cycle impacts of different packaging materials, particularly greenhouse gas GHG emissions, remain underexplored This study evaluates and compares the environmental performance of three common milk packaging polyethylene terephthalate PET plastic bottles, single use glass bottles, and cellulose based cartons across their full life cycle A cradle to grave life cycle assessment LCA was conducted using SimaPro 9 0, with inventory data from the Ecoinvent v3 database and local industry sources The functional unit was one liter of ready to drink milk delivered to the consumer Three stages were analyzed: production, transportation and distribution, and waste management The ReCiPe 2016 Midpoint H method was applied, focusing on global warming potential GWP Waste management scenarios included recycling, landfilling, and controlled incineration, reflecting typical practices in Iran Results show that glass packaging generated the highest GHG emissions during production, while cellulose based cartons had the lowest In distribution, packaging weight and volume strongly influenced emissions, and in waste management, cellulose and glass outperformed PET due to recyclability and energy recovery potential Overall, cellulose cartons had the lowest total life cycle GHG emissions, glass the highest, and PET intermediate Material selection, lightweight design, and effective recycling are critical to reducing milk packaging’s carbon footprint Cellulose based cartons offer the most environmentally favorable profile under proper sourcing and recycling, providing guidance for policymakers, manufacturers, and consumers
